Sydney's entering the hotel's underground parking. She's her cold self again. She gets into an impressive black CLK320 Coupe Mercedes, starts the engine and drives away. She's just left behind her the parking entrance when her cell rings, she answers not even bothering to look at the ID.
SYD: I've got the manuscript sir.
SLOANE (on the phone): Perfect. Did you encounter any problems?
Sydney's face clearly tells that she is thinking of what just happened with Vaughn
SYD: Not at all sir. Everything went smoothly, just as planned.
SLOANE: I'm happy to hear so.
SYD: If there's nothing else for me to do I'll head straight to the house.
SLOANE: Just one thing Sydney. Go get Mr. Sark, he'll be waiting at the usual place.
SYD: Alright sir. Bye.
Vaughn is in a hospital bed, recovering from the shot. Weiss enters the room.
WEISS: Hey man, how you doing?
VAUGHN: I'm better.(he chuckles) They've given so many drugs I don't even feel my leg anymore.
WEISS: That's not what I meant.(Weiss is dead serious)
VAUGHN: (now serious too) I don't know if I want to talk about it.
WEISS: OK I get it.
Weiss starts to leave but turns and faces Vaughn again.
WEISS: I have no idea what you might be going through right now. But if you want to talk… you know, I'll listen.
VAUGHN: Thank you.
Weiss turns and leaves the room.
Vaughn lies on the bed with his eyes closed and a troubled expression.
The door opens and Jack Bristow enters the room.
VAUGHN: Jack. (he is surprised)
JACK: Agent Vaughn.
Jack sits on the chair near Vaughn's bed with his head in his hands. He seems very tired.
JACK: I don't know what to say.
He looks up to Vaughn, his expression sad.
VAUGHN: I don't think… (he trails off)
JACK: When they told me I couldn't believe it. Believing that she… it would mean that she's finally gone.
VAUGHN: She was gone before and we got her back.
Vaughn's face shows that he does not quite believe what he's just said. Jack is aware.
JACK: This is different. (he sighs) Before, she was taken away… now she's gone. She has decided to follow that path, and there's nothing we can do about it.
Now Vaughn is utterly shocked, great Jack Bristow has admitted he's been defeated.
VAUGHN: Jack, you can't give up on Sydney! She's going through a rough time and I really believe she needs our help more than ever. It's just that I don't think she knows it yet.
Jack is angry know.
JACK: Don't you dare say that I've given up on my daughter! (he yells)
He calms down but when he speaks again there's venom in his voice.
JACK: It's all your fault.
Vaughn looks down. He clearly thinks that Jack is right.
JACK: You gave up on her first. You shut her out when she needed you the most. Did you really think that by getting a divorce you could right all the wrongs? You betrayed her trust. I'm surprised she shot you in the leg.
And with that he got up from the chair and stormed out of the hospital room.
Vaughn was on the verge of tears when a nurse finally came in to check his wound.
